The Cleveland Auto Show is returning to the IX Center from Feb. 23 to March 3. While the full schedule is yet to be determined, the Greater Cleveland Automobile Dealers’ Association announced last week that there will be more Ride-N-Drives than Ever before.
The Ride-N-Drives are your chance to drive all of your favorite top models with a trained professional. All the top franchises are offering the Ride-N-Drive, including Subaru, Hyundai and Kia.
“There is simply no better way to evaluate a vehicle than to get behind the wheel and take it out on the road,” says Dan Sanders, chairman of the Cleveland Auto Show, in a release. “The Cleveland Auto Show pioneered the Ride-N-Drive concept, which has become one of the most popular facets of the Show.”
